|
|
@85121
|
4 years |
vboxsync |
iprt/cdefs.h: Refactored the typedef use of DECLCALLBACK as well as …
|
|
|
@83806
|
5 years |
vboxsync |
VBoxNetNAT: VC++ 14.1 warnings. bugref:8489
|
|
|
@82968
|
5 years |
vboxsync |
Copyright year updates by scm.
|
|
|
@76553
|
6 years |
vboxsync |
scm --update-copyright-year
|
|
|
@69749
|
7 years |
vboxsync |
Changed RTLogCreateEx[V] to take a RTERRINFO pointer rather than plain …
|
|
|
@69500
|
7 years |
vboxsync |
*: scm --update-copyright-year
|
|
|
@69498
|
7 years |
vboxsync |
backed out r118835 as it incorrectly updated the 'This file is based …
|
|
|
@69496
|
7 years |
vboxsync |
*: scm --update-copyright-year
|
|
|
@68545
|
7 years |
vboxsync |
NAT/Net: Provide immediate feedback if corresponding LogRel level is …
|
|
|
@65809
|
8 years |
vboxsync |
NetworkServices/VBoxNetLwipNAT: properly free the list of name servers …
|
|
|
@64759
|
8 years |
vboxsync |
NetworkServices/NAT: fixed two socket leaks to make Parfait happy (not …
|
|
|
@63567
|
8 years |
vboxsync |
scm: cleaning up todos
|
|
|
@63302
|
8 years |
vboxsync |
NAT: Seems NAT never enabled the DIFx hack, without any explanantion …
|
|
|
@63274
|
8 years |
vboxsync |
VBoxNetPortForwardString.cpp: Kicked the code into being warning free …
|
|
|
@63267
|
8 years |
vboxsync |
NetworkServices: warnings
|
|
|
@62481
|
8 years |
vboxsync |
(C) 2016
|
|
|
@60845
|
9 years |
vboxsync |
NAT/Net: Report IPv4 source address (or failure to parse it) if …
|
|
|
@57416
|
9 years |
vboxsync |
More DECLCALLBACK fixes; retired RTMemAutoPtr.
|
|
|
@56318
|
10 years |
vboxsync |
whitespace
|
|
|
@56300
|
10 years |
vboxsync |
NetworkServices: Updated (C) year.
|
|
|
@56030
|
10 years |
vboxsync |
postfix iterator => prefix iterator and stlSize => stlEmpty where …
|
|
|
@55365
|
10 years |
vboxsync |
NetworkServices: When handling COM/XPCOM events, always check if the …
|
|
|
@54700
|
10 years |
vboxsync |
VBoxNetNAT, VBoxNetDHCP: use the VirtualBoxClient interface
|
|
|
@54671
|
10 years |
vboxsync |
NAT networks: don't kill VBoxNetDHCP and VBoxNetNAT but send the …
|
|
|
@50494
|
11 years |
vboxsync |
VBoxNetLwipNAT: Windows build fix.
|
|
|
@50488
|
11 years |
vboxsync |
Massage release logging for port-forwarding a bit. Log rules on startup.
|
|
|
@50487
|
11 years |
vboxsync |
NATNet: clean up handling of port-forwarding rules a bit.
Don't assert …
|
|
|
@50484
|
11 years |
vboxsync |
Oops, fix TABs in previous.
|
|
|
@50483
|
11 years |
vboxsync |
fetchNatPortForwardRules: pass fIsIPv6 flag to netPfStrToPf.
|
|
|
@50480
|
11 years |
vboxsync |
VBoxNetLwipNAT::natServicePfRegister: fix trivial constness XXX.
|
|
|
@50450
|
11 years |
vboxsync |
VBoxNetBaseService.cpp: fix build on ancient Linux box.
|
|
|
@50360
|
11 years |
vboxsync |
Print ifconfig-like information about proxy netif to release log.
|
|
|
@50279
|
11 years |
vboxsync |
Entity parameter to VBoxLogRelCreate is used only for log file header …
|
|
|
@50240
|
11 years |
vboxsync |
Create NAT Network release logger. This can probably use some …
|
|
|
@50239
|
11 years |
vboxsync |
TrustedMain: when com::Initialize() fails make error reporting more sane.
|
|
|
@50213
|
11 years |
vboxsync |
spaces
|
|
|
@50082
|
11 years |
vboxsync |
Deal with ETH_PAD_SIZE != 0. Express processGSO() in terms of …
|
|
|
@50075
|
11 years |
vboxsync |
Get rid of LWIP_SOCKET - we don't need it for NAT and it pollutes …
|
|
|
@50072
|
11 years |
vboxsync |
Refer to lwip symbols without lwip_ prefix introduced by our internal …
|
|
|
@50068
|
11 years |
vboxsync |
Add ifdefed out code to use debug helper for raw ICMP sockets.
Add to …
|
|
|
@50002
|
11 years |
vboxsync |
VBoxNetLwipNAT::init: fix begin/end pasto in the condition of the loop …
|
|
|
@49842
|
11 years |
vboxsync |
DHCP/NAT and NAT are acting in the same manner: polling for events on …
|
|
|
@49839
|
11 years |
vboxsync |
NetworkServices/NAT: windows build fix
|
|
|
@49836
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: extract fetchNatPortForwardRules() to fetch ipv4 …
|
|
|
@49835
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: uses exported functions and listener declaration.
|
|
|
@49834
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: G/c extra lines.
|
|
|
@49823
|
11 years |
vboxsync |
VBoxNetLwipNAT: G/c removes uniused members and its initializarion: …
|
|
|
@49735
|
11 years |
vboxsync |
VBoxNetBaseService hides all details of internal network …
|
|
|
@49711
|
11 years |
vboxsync |
ICMP_FILTER is not privileged. Drop the comment now that setsockopt …
|
|
|
@49710
|
11 years |
vboxsync |
Fix edito in previous: create icmp6 socket using OS-specific socket …
|
|
|
@49689
|
11 years |
vboxsync |
Create ICMP sockets for ping proxy.
|
|
|
@49688
|
11 years |
vboxsync |
G/c redundant lwIP includes.
|
|
|
@49560
|
11 years |
vboxsync |
NetworkServices: VBoxNetBaseService::isMainNeeded() +const.
|
|
|
@49559
|
11 years |
vboxsync |
VBoxNetNAT: always needs Main.
|
|
|
@49516
|
11 years |
vboxsync |
Introduce option "--need-main(-M) on|off" in network services to …
|
|
|
@49413
|
11 years |
vboxsync |
Handle VBoxNetLwipNAT::init() failure too.
|
|
|
@49412
|
11 years |
vboxsync |
VBoxNetBaseService::tryGoOnline: return iprt status code.
Adapt …
|
|
|
@49249
|
11 years |
vboxsync |
Finish DNS proxy code and hook it in.
|
|
|
@49210
|
11 years |
vboxsync |
Add listener for HostNameResolutionConfigurationChange (a do-nothing …
|
|
|
@49200
|
11 years |
vboxsync |
VBoxNetLwipNAT::init: Move code to read IPv6 options so that …
|
|
|
@49199
|
11 years |
vboxsync |
VBoxNetLwipNAT::init: shuffle delcarations a bit to improve readability.
|
|
|
@49198
|
11 years |
vboxsync |
Rename VBoxNetLwipNAT::net to m_net
|
|
|
@49149
|
11 years |
vboxsync |
On NATNetworkSetting trigger quick RAs.
|
|
|
@49125
|
11 years |
vboxsync |
Fix TAB/spaces in previous.
|
|
|
@49124
|
11 years |
vboxsync |
VBoxNetLwipNAT::HandleEvent: set NATSEVICEPORTFORWARDRULE::Pfr::fPfrIPv6
|
|
|
@49119
|
11 years |
vboxsync |
VBoxNetNAT: drops Windows's limitation on registering listeners.
|
|
|
@49113
|
11 years |
vboxsync |
NetworkServices: coding style
|
|
|
@49112
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: event qeue processing (borrowed from VBoxHeadless).
|
|
|
@49110
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: extend listener scope to class level.
|
|
|
@49109
|
11 years |
vboxsync |
VBoxNetLwipNAT.cpp: typo (copy'n'paste) in dynamic port-forwarding …
|
|
|
@49102
|
11 years |
vboxsync |
Listen for VBoxEventType_OnNATNetworkSetting to pick up changes in …
|
|
|
@49096
|
11 years |
vboxsync |
Blank lines nit.
|
|
|
@49095
|
11 years |
vboxsync |
Rename PortForwardListener to NATNetworkListener (with more events to …
|
|
|
@49042
|
11 years |
vboxsync |
Do not configure IPv6 addresses and netif::output_ip6 method on the …
|
|
|
@49016
|
11 years |
vboxsync |
Change vestigial names proxytest.* to proxy.*
|
|
|
@48956
|
11 years |
vboxsync |
NetworkServices: Whitespace (including tabs!) and svn:keywords …
|
|
|
@48904
|
11 years |
vboxsync |
VBoxNetLwipNAT: warns [-Wunused-parameter].
|
|
|
@48903
|
11 years |
vboxsync |
VBoxNetLwipNAT: PortForwardListener::PortForwardListener() explicitly …
|
|
|
@48876
|
11 years |
vboxsync |
VBoxNetLwipNAT: PortForwardListener: cosmetic(lines).
|
|
|
@48875
|
11 years |
vboxsync |
VBoxNetLwipNAT: PortForwardListener uses default (de)constructor, …
|
|
|
@48873
|
11 years |
vboxsync |
VBoxNetLwipNAT::HandleEvent: pfEvt->COMGETTER(HostPort -> …
|
|
|
@48482
|
11 years |
vboxsync |
VBoxNetLwipNAT::init(): vbox-style of multiline if-clause.
|
|
|
@48481
|
11 years |
vboxsync |
VBoxNetLwipNAT::init() Loopback mapping should be loaded unconditionally.
|
|
|
@48480
|
11 years |
vboxsync |
VBoxNetLwipNAT::VBoxNetLwipNAT() initialization of …
|
|
|
@48434
|
11 years |
vboxsync |
VBoxNetLwipNAT::init: temporary com::Utf8Str object is destructed at …
|
|
|
@48405
|
11 years |
vboxsync |
NAT/Loopback mapping: changes semantically unrelated symbol ";" with …
|
|
|
@48403
|
11 years |
vboxsync |
NAT/Lwip: bypass registered loopbacks to proxy.
|
|
|
@48376
|
11 years |
vboxsync |
lwip-nat: warnings [-Wshadow]
|
|
|
@48374
|
11 years |
vboxsync |
lwip-nat: warning [-Wshadow].
|
|
|
@48373
|
11 years |
vboxsync |
lwip-nat: fetching local bindings. (disabled).
|
|
|
@48372
|
11 years |
vboxsync |
VBoxNetNAT: binding to specific interface (IPv4).
Address to interface …
|
|
|
@48365
|
11 years |
vboxsync |
lwip-nat: move IPv6 to _DEFS
|
|
|
@48337
|
11 years |
vboxsync |
VBoxNetNAT: (tabs).
|
|
|
@48336
|
11 years |
vboxsync |
VBoxNetNAT: typo: adding ipv4 rules to ip6 list.
|
|
|
@48289
|
11 years |
vboxsync |
Move code to set up IPv6 addresses to VBoxNetLwipNAT::netifInit.
While …
|
|
|
@48288
|
11 years |
vboxsync |
VBoxNetLwipNAT::netifInit: it's Ethernet, so create ipv6 link-local …
|
|
|
@48242
|
11 years |
vboxsync |
Oops, use sin_len/sin6_len instead of sa_len.
|
|
|
@48241
|
11 years |
vboxsync |
Provide ability to bind proxy socket to a local address - to be used …
|
|
|
@47950
|
11 years |
vboxsync |
lwip-nat: give just allocated copy of PF descriptor.
|
|
|
@47948
|
11 years |
vboxsync |
lwip-nat: Don't apply port-forward rules immediatly (pollmgr isn't …
|
|
|